We consider a new class of solutions (dressed slivers) in Vacuum String Field Theory, which represent D25-branes. For each dressed sliver we introduce a deformation parameter and define a family of states which are characterized by new abelian star-subalgebras. We show that this deformation parameter can be used as a regulator: it allows us to define for each such solution a finite norm and energy density. Finally we show how to generalize these results to parallel coincident and to lower dimensional branes.
